Course Details
• Fundamentals of Glucose Monitoring: Understanding the basics of glucose monitoring, including the importance of glucose control, types of glucose monitors, and proper techniques for obtaining accurate readings.
• Glucose Metabolism and Insulin Action: Exploring the underlying physiology of glucose metabolism, insulin resistance, and the role of insulin in regulating blood glucose levels.
• Clinical Applications of Glucose Monitoring: Examining the use of glucose monitoring in various clinical settings, including diabetes management, critical care, and surgical patients.
• Continuous Glucose Monitoring Systems: Investigating the latest developments in continuous glucose monitoring technology, including advantages, limitations, and best practices for using these devices.
• Point-of-Care Glucose Testing: Understanding the principles and applications of point-of-care glucose testing, including quality control, accuracy, and precision.
• Glucose Monitoring in Special Populations: Examining the unique challenges and considerations for glucose monitoring in special populations, such as pregnant women, children, and older adults.
• Glucose Variability and Risk Assessment: Analyzing the relationship between glucose variability and diabetes complications, and learning how to assess and manage glucose variability to improve patient outcomes.
• Informatics and Data Management in Glucose Monitoring: Investigating the role of informatics and data management in glucose monitoring, including data interpretation, patient education, and clinical decision-making.
• Ethical and Legal Considerations in Glucose Monitoring: Exploring ethical and legal issues related to glucose monitoring, including patient privacy, informed consent, and liability.
